Gifu City SME DX Promotion Subsidy

Agency岐阜市
Full official PDF
Max amount
¥200,000
Rate
50%
Actual spend × rate = subsidy amount (capped). Smaller spend yields just this fraction; above the cap you receive the max. Not an approval probability.

Summary

(1) Overview: The Gifu City SME DX Promotion Subsidy supports digital transformation (DX) by small and medium-sized enterprises in Gifu City. DX is defined as efficiency improvement through IT-based digitalization combined with transformation of services, working methods, social systems, and organizational culture. The ordinance was enacted in March 2024 and revised in 2025 and 2026, taking current effect from April 1, 2026. The subsidy covers four eligible business categories: DX/IT training, advisor invitation, smart management practice, and innovation training. (2) Eligible applicants: SMEs (as defined by Article 2(1) of the SME Basic Act) operating businesses within Gifu City, with no municipal tax arrears, and which have not received any other subsidy or grant for the same project (the Softopia Japan Smart Management Practice Subsidy excepted). Applicants must additionally pledge that they are not members of organized crime groups and have no close relationships with such groups. (3) Eligible expenses: For DX/IT training, course fees for Softopia Japan's DX/IT training (excl. consumption tax); for the advisor invitation business, expenses for inviting a Smart Management Advisor; for the smart management practice business, expenses defined in the Softopia Japan Smart Management Practice Subsidy Guidelines; for innovation training, course fees for Techno Plaza Innovation Training (operated by VR Techno Center Inc.). (4) Rates, caps, schedule, application: Subsidy rate is up to 1/2 of eligible expenses for training/advisor categories; for the smart management practice business it is 1/2 of (eligible expenses minus 750,000 yen). Annual caps per fiscal year: DX/IT training 50,000 yen; advisor invitation 50,000 yen; smart management practice 200,000 yen; innovation training 100,000 yen. Grant is once per fiscal year (training and advisor categories exempt). Applications use Form 1 with reports, pledge, invoice copies, and completion certificates submitted by the mayor's designated deadline. For innovation training, proxy receipt via the Techno Center using Form 5 is permitted.
